The Original Facebook Algorithm

©2018 JB Media Institute LLC

Edgerank is what they called the original Facebook algorithm. The algorithm controls what content shows at the top of your newsfeed.

Content with more “edges” was given higher priority in the news feeds. “Edges” could be created with links, photos, videos, shares, comments, likes, and more

Facebook Tips

©2018 JB Media Institute LLC

1. React to, Share, Comment on, and Tag other businesses/organizations/partners in your network as your Business Page. Identify the most active “movers and shakers” and make them the focus of your weekly outreach.

2. Post consistently 3 - 5 times per week minimum, test different times.

3. Post photos, videos, and links whenever possible. Think multimedia.

Pinterest Rich Pins

Pins have always been more than just images. They’re things to do, like recipes to try and articles to read. Rich pins turn your images into calls to action.

Now when you tap a Rich Pin to see it close up, you’ll see “Buy it,” “Make it,” and “Read it” buttons. These buttons make it easier for people to tap away and take action on your Pins when they’re on a small screen.

Different Types of Stories

The “Story of Self” What desires motivate you? What experiences inspired you to work in your field or pursue your line of work. What values do you have as a professional and why? Where did those values originate from? How did you arrive at this moment in the business?

The “Story of Us” Are you part of a community or team that shares your values? How do you work together towards a common goal? How can others work with you? What kind of experiences challenges, and resources do you all share?

The “Story of Now” Is there an urgent challenge to face that is calling you and your team or community to action? What path will you take to achieve our goals? What can people do in the moment? What is the outcome if people act now?

Decisions are Made with the Emotional and Rational Sections of Our Brains

Antonio Damasio professor of neuroscience at the University of Southern California and head of the Brain and Creativity Institute has spent decades exploring the relationship between the brain and consciousness.

CONCLUSIONS:

1. Emotions play a central role in decision-making. 2. People with injuries or illnesses that affect their ability to have

emotions, and therefore feel, are no longer able to make decisions.

©2018 JB Media Institute LLC

Stories = Emotion = Action

Great stories are relatable and stir feeling.

Feeling motivates people to take actions - like making a donation, completing a volunteer form, buying a ticket for an event, sharing content, or signing up for a newsletter.

5. Analyze your Insights and Analytics.

©2018 JB Media Institute LLC

Take a look at your current tracking data to see what people are relating to most.

★ Reach/Impressions - the number of people who see your content★ Engagement/Engagement Rate - the number of likes, comments,

shares, retweets, hearts, etc. and reach divided by engagement equals the engagement rate.

★ Posts/content performance - content engagement and reach stats ★ Network growth - new likes, followers, fans, pins, etc.★ Website traffic/conversions - website visitors and conversions from

social networks (requires Google Analytics and Goals)

Landing Pages

©2018 JB Media Institute LLC

When people click from your social media to your website they must land on a page with clear calls to action so they convert.

Anatomy of an Successful Landing page

★ Headline and sub-headline★ Call to action★ Graphic, image, or video that gets and keeps attention★ Testimonials/Reviews/Accolades★ Benefit list/Offers/Incentives

Test your landing pages to ensure they produce conversions. Use Google

Analytics Goals or Funnels, and human feedback to ensure great usability.
